1. Pendant Lights: A Classic Choice
Pendant lights are a popular choice for kitchen island lighting due to their versatility and visual impact. These lights hang from the ceiling and come in a variety of styles, from modern to rustic.
Key Features:
- Design Variety: Pendant lights are available in numerous designs, materials, and finishes, making them suitable for any kitchen decor.
- Task Lighting: They provide direct light over the island, making them perfect for food preparation and other tasks.
- Visual Interest: Pendant lights can serve as a statement piece, adding character and style to the kitchen.

2. Linear Lights: Sleek and Contemporary
For a more contemporary look, linear lights are an excellent choice. These lights are typically longer and thinner, offering a sleek and modern aesthetic that can complement a variety of kitchen styles.
Key Features:
- Clean Lines: Linear lights provide a clean, linear look that can enhance the minimalist feel of modern kitchens.
- Even Illumination: They offer consistent lighting across the island, reducing shadows and creating a well-lit space.
- Customizable: Linear lights can be customized to fit the length of the island, making them a versatile option.

3. Recessed Lights: Discreet and Effective
Recessed lights, also known as pot lights, are a discreet and efficient way to illuminate the kitchen island. These lights are installed into the ceiling, providing an unobtrusive source of light.
Key Features:
- Space-Saving: Recessed lights are installed flush with the ceiling, making them ideal for kitchens with limited ceiling space.
- Adjustable: Many recessed lights are adjustable, allowing you to direct the light exactly where it’s needed.
- Energy Efficient: Recessed lights are energy-efficient and can be used with LED bulbs for even greater efficiency.

4. Chandeliers: A Touch of Elegance
For those who prefer a touch of elegance, chandeliers can add a sense of grandeur to the kitchen island. While traditionally associated with dining rooms, chandeliers can also be a stunning addition to the kitchen.
Key Features:
- Luxurious Look: Chandeliers offer a sense of luxury and sophistication to the kitchen space.
- Ambient Lighting: They provide ambient lighting that can enhance the overall atmosphere of the room.
- Versatility: Chandeliers come in various sizes and styles, making them suitable for both traditional and modern kitchens.

Choosing the Right Size and Style
When selecting the best kitchen island lights, it’s important to consider the size and style of the lights in relation to your kitchen island. Here are some tips:
- Size: The pendant lights or chandelier should be proportional to the size of the island. A general rule is to select lights that are approximately one-third the width of the island.
- Style: The style of the lights should complement the existing decor of your kitchen. If you have a modern kitchen, opt for sleek and contemporary designs. For traditional kitchens, consider classic styles like chandeliers or lanterns.
Installation and Maintenance
Proper installation and regular maintenance are essential for ensuring the longevity and functionality of your kitchen island lights. Here are some tips:
- Professional Installation: If you’re not experienced in electrical work, it’s best to hire a professional to install your kitchen island lights.
- Regular Cleaning: Dust and dirt can accumulate on light fixtures, affecting their performance. Regular cleaning can help maintain optimal lighting and extend the life of your lights.
- Bulb Replacement: Use high-quality bulbs and replace them as needed to ensure consistent and efficient lighting.
